We are currently looking for someone with at least two years’ experience as a bar manager or an assistant with the relevant experience and training. You will be responsible for assisting planning, directing, controlling stock and coordinating all Beverage activities, to ensure the smooth operation and profitability of the bar & bistro. You'll always exhibit the highest level of professionalism and be expected to lead by example.
The Job
Your key skills will include the following;
- Outstanding teamwork
- Proactive and self-motivating
- Efficient time management skills
- A focus on delivering exceptional customer service standards
- Creating a positive culture within the team
- Ability to work under pressure in a fast-paced environment
- The desire to be more than a boss but a leader
- Competent understanding of OH&S, RSA and Food Safety
- Willingness to work during peak hours, including nights, weekends, and holidays
Key Tasks
Assisting with all aspects to -
- Manage the business aspects of the bar
- Managing all front of house staff and operations
- Provide for coverage in case of employee absence and adjust staffing as necessary to meet business demands
- Monitor inventory of beverages to ensure adequate stock is maintained. Requisition purchases as needed
- Review sales and beverage costs and reconcile any discrepancies in accounting. Ensure proper cash management
- Hiring and training staff to provide excellent service to patrons
- Diffusing tense situations between patrons or staff members to prevent possible safety or legal issues
- Maintaining a fun, safe atmosphere for patrons
- Working with diverse personalities both on the staff and patrons
- Effectively delegate responsibilities and maximize resources
